KSCessna is pretty much in par. I'm here now and this is what it is currently.

E120: (1) PHX-OLS, (1) PHX-HHMO
BE1900: PHX-NYL (out station) PHX-FHU (out station) PHX-TUS (in station)
SA227: PHX-IGM (out station) PHX-HHMO (in station) PHX-LAS (in station)
BE99: PHX-OLS (out station) PHX-P14 (out station) PHX-TUS (in station) PHX-HII (in station)
PA31: PHX-FLG (out station) PHX-SAD (out station) PHX-ABQ (in station)
So the only PA31 lines layover in FLG, SAD and ABQ?

Originally Posted by cfii2007 View Post
So the only PA31 lines layover in FLG, SAD and ABQ?
Originally Posted by aTomatoFlames View Post
Outstations typically mean you live in the outstation. So you would be living in FLG and SAD layover would be PHX.
Correct, in theory, the FLG & SAD runs layover at night in PHX. ABQ laysover in ABQ during the day. Some people chose to live in the outstations when they are there, some people choose to drive back to PHX on the weekends from their outstation.
